Garlic Butter Cheesesticks

Crispy, golden flatbread slathered in rich garlic butter and smothered in melty mozzarella, sliced into sticks and served with warm marinara sauce for the ultimate cheesy snack or appetizer.

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 1 flatbread or pizza dough (store-bought or homemade)
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1/2 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1 1/2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ese (optional)
  • Salt to taste
  • For Serving:
  • 1/2 cup marinara or pizza sauce, warmed
  • Fresh basil (optional garnish)

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C). Place flatbread or rolled pizza dough on a parchment-lined baking sheet.
  2. In a small bowl, mix melted butter, minced garlic, Italian seasoning, and a pinch of salt.
  3. Brush the garlic butter mixture evenly over the flatbread.
  4. Sprinkle mozzarella cheese generously over the top. Add Parmesan if using.
  5. Bake for 10–12 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den around the edges.
  6. Remove from oven and let cool slightly. Slice into sticks.
  7. Serve warm with a side of marinara sauce and garnish with fresh basil if desired.

Notes

  • For a crispier base, bake the flatbread for 3–4 minutes before adding cheese.
  • Add red pepper flakes for a little heat.
  • Try with a mix of cheeses like provolone or cheddar for variation.
  • Leftovers can be reheated in the oven or air fryer to regain crispiness.
